Analysis

In 2024, secondary education, teachers in Sub-Saharan Africa stood at 34.6%.

That represents a change of up 0.5% on the previous year and up 8.9% over ten years.

Over the whole period, secondary education, teachers in Sub-Saharan Africa peaked at 37.5% in 1976 and was at its lowest, 28.7%, in 2007.

That places Sub-Saharan Africa 36th out of 43 groups with data for 2024, putting it in the bottom quarter.

The long-run direction has been consistently falling across the 49 years of available data.

Secondary education, teachers in Sub-Saharan Africa, year by year

Annual values for Secondary education, teachers (% female) in Sub-Saharan Africa, 1976 to 2024.
Year % female Change
1976 37.5%
1977 37.0% -1.1%
1978 36.0% -2.8%
1979 35.3% -2.0%
1980 34.9% -1.2%
1981 34.2% -1.8%
1982 32.0% -6.6%
1983 32.1% +0.2%
1984 32.0% -0.2%
1985 32.6% +2.0%
1986 33.1% +1.3%
1987 33.0% -0.1%
1988 32.4% -1.9%
1989 32.6% +0.7%
1990 33.0% +1.1%
1991 33.0% +0.2%
1992 33.4% +1.0%
1993 33.5% +0.3%
1994 34.0% +1.7%
1995 33.4% -1.9%
1996 33.0% -1.4%
1997 32.5% -1.3%
1998 31.9% -1.8%
1999 31.6% -1.0%
2000 31.4% -0.7%
2001 31.4% +0.2%
2002 30.0% -4.5%
2003 30.3% +1.1%
2004 29.9% -1.3%
2005 28.9% -3.6%
2006 30.3% +4.8%
2007 28.7% -5.1%
2008 30.3% +5.7%
2009 31.0% +2.3%
2010 32.0% +3.0%
2011 32.8% +2.5%
2012 31.7% -3.4%
2013 31.7% +0.1%
2014 31.7% +0.2%
2015 32.2% +1.4%
2016 31.5% -2.1%
2017 31.9% +1.2%
2018 32.4% +1.7%
2019 33.0% +1.8%
2020 33.8% +2.4%
2021 34.0% +0.6%
2022 34.2% +0.4%
2023 34.4% +0.7%
2024 34.6% +0.5%
